NATTOKINASE

Another exciting ingredient in the formulation of PEAK Enzymes “Without ” is 2000 FU of Platinum Nattokinase (PN20K).

The nattokinase compound was found by Japanese Doctor Hiroyuki Sumi. Dr. Sumi’s research has been focused on finding natural agents that could successfully dissolve blood clots associated with heart attacks and strokes.

Sumi discovered nattokinase, after testing 173 natural foods, in 1980 while working at the Chicago University Medical School.According to researchers, the body produces several types of enzymes for making thrombus, (blood clots) but only one main enzyme for breaking it down and dissolving it called plasmin.

The properties of nattokinase closely resemble plasmin, as it dissolves fibrin directly. Fibrin is a fibrous protein involved in the clotting of blood.

In addition, Nattokinase has been found to enhance the body’s production of both plasmin and other clot-dissolving agents, including urokinase (endogenous).

Some are calling the compound one of the most important findings in potential prevention and treatment of cardiovascular related diseases, especially for the thinning and dissolving of clots effectively.

If you are currently taking a blood thinner you should not take Nattokinase, without consulting with your doctor.
